Situated about 45 minutes west of Downtown Phoenix, West Valley provides residents with both a rural and suburban feel. Clusters of apartments and single-family homes are located within minutes of vast open fields, farms, and dairies in West Valley.
Residents enjoy a laidback atmosphere in West Valley, along with rugged mountain vistas. Recreational opportunities abound at Sundance Park, Skyline Regional Park, Estrella Mountain Regional Park, and the Gila River. While West Valley offers a slower paced lifestyle, it’s also just a short drive from attractions like ISM Raceway as well as the Wildlife World Zoo, Aquarium, and Safari Park. Getting around from West Valley is easy with access to I-10 and Route 85.
